ok so last night I was heading to my girlfriend's house when I noticed a lot of smoke coming out of my tailpipes (white smoke not blue or black) I thought it was kinda wierd and then I noticed that my pedal was almost to the floor and I was barely doing 60mph!
As I pulled over the car stalled and I haven't been able to get it started again. The battery died shortly after I pulled over from trying to crank it over. I have an idea but I want to hear what you guys think first.

Sounds like a blown head gasket. Pull the plugs and see if they are wet w/ coolant. A compression check will further verify.

If the engine starts just briefly then dies, you might want to look at exhaust restiction as well.
If it doesn't fire at all, do exactly as GM Tech suggests - he's the man.
